ED Files PMLA Chargesheet Against Satyendar Jain and 13 Others in Delhi Jal Board Tender Case

Investigators allege restrictive sewage‑plant tender terms funneled undue gains to a single supplier and yielded Rs 17.70 crore in illicit proceeds, a claim the AAP calls political.

Overview

  • ED names former DJB CEO Udit Prakash Rai, ex‑member Ajay Gupta, ex‑chief engineer Satish Chandra Vashishth, and private actors alongside Jain in its prosecution complaint.
  • The probe alleges DJB tenders were tailored to ‘IFAS technology with fixed media,’ enabling Euroteck Environmental to be the sole technology supplier.
  • Investigators say Rs 6.73 crore in illegal commissions moved through bogus invoices, advances and hawala cash, and that EEPL accrued Rs 9.96 crore in undue profits.
  • The agency says total proceeds of crime stand at about Rs 17.70 crore, and it provisionally attached assets worth Rs 15.36 crore on December 4.
  • The case stems from an ACB FIR over four STP upgrade tenders awarded in October 2022; the AAP rejects the allegations as a political vendetta, while the BJP hails the filing.
